Lower concern, but Allbirds has not publicly disclosed PFAS testing or water-repellent coating treatment details for this jacket.
Allbirds' wool-blend puffer uses natural and common synthetic fibers with no known PFAS-intensive construction method apparent. However, the brand has not transparently disclosed whether the jacket received water-repellent coating (water-repellent coating) treatment, a common source of PFAS in outerwear.

What we don’t know
This grade is a model-based estimate from public materials, coatings, and brand disclosure at 72% confidence. It is not a lab result.
No independent PFAS lab test is on record for this exact product. A lab test could move the score in either direction.
The brand has not made a specific, verifiable PFAS-free statement, so part of this score reflects that missing disclosure rather than a confirmed material.
Formulations and coatings change between production runs. Always check the current label before buying.
